Steve Earle is widely regarded as one of the finest narrative songwriters in the world. These stories, peopled with addicts, hitchhikers, singers, Vietnam vets and drug smugglers, reflect the many facets of the man and the hard-fought struggles, defeats and eventual triumphs he has experienced in a career spanning three decades.>
